I was hoping to get some input on how other people travel. When we go to Disney, we charge back to our room and it goes on my Disney Visa, which is paid off when we get back. It's so easy and I like not having to make a lot of individual charges to a credit card or our debit card.

We're going to Washington, DC, next month and I'm trying to decide how to manage our day-to-day funds. At home, we use our debit cards for everything, but I'm leery of carrying them in a big city. I also don't want to carry a lot of cash. The last time I went to DC, I used travelers' checks, so that tells you it's been awhile! I have a credit card with a fairly low limit (intentionally) that I could use, or are there other options?

So, what do you do when you travel? Use a credit card and pay it off when you get home? Use cash? Use a prepaid Visa/MC? Use a debit card?

We use our Disney Visa for everything! Nothing better than getting rewards points for all our purchases. We pay it in full every month. I would recommend using a credit card when you are away from home, for security purposes.
 
I just use a credit card and pay it off when I get home. Honestly, I never really thought much about it - that's just what I do on a daily basis anyway. Why complicate things?
 
Whichever card you choose to use be sure to alert the issuer that you'll be traveling. If not then you won't have ANY card to use!

But back to the original question, most people use credit cards for every day purchases. Not because they don't have the money but to earn rewards. Some credit cards offer up to 6% back. There's nothing wrong with having high credit card limits so long as you pay the balance off every month. And using a credit card is VERY safe. Safer than cash or debit.

I'd take a little bit of cash for street vendors and other miscellaneous purchases but not too much. I wouldn't be concerned about traveling to a "big city" with cash/credit cards/debit cards any more than any other city.

Credit cards are just safer when you travel. Someone else pointed out to alert your CC company that you are traveling, that is a great idea. My mom's card was blocked when we went to Disneyland a few years back, because she used it at the airport in LA at the same time my dad (who wasn't on the trip) used it at Wal-Mart back home.

Be sure to use a cross body strap on your purse, (harder to steal)keep it zipped up, and always have the number of your credit card companies written down in a pocket of your suitcase. Incase your purse is stolen, you have the #'s to call somewhere opposite of your purse.

We use a credit card and pay it off when the bill comes after the trip. DH and I each carry a DIFFERENT credit card, so that if something happens and the card gets compromised, we aren't left high and dry with no other options. We also each carry a small amount of cash (like $80-$100) for places that a credit card isn't accepted or practical. We don't do debit cards at all. I'd rather let the credit card company carry the risk rather than my personal account.
